这似乎是一个非常常见的任务,但我找不到一个简单的方法来完成它。 我想撤销上一次应用的迁移。我本以为有一个简单的命令,就像PM> Update-Database -TargetMigration:"-1" 相反,我能想到的只有:PM> Get-Migrations Retriev...
我希望 仅回滚: 已回滚:2015_05_15_195423_alter_table_web_directories 我运行 php artisan migrate:rollback,我的3个迁移正在回滚。Rolled back: 2015_05_15_195423_alter_table_...
我把我的迁移搞砸了,我在初始迁移中使用了IgnoreChanges,但现在我想删除所有的迁移并从一个包含所有逻辑的初始迁移开始。 当我删除文件夹中的迁移并尝试Add-Migration时,它不会生成完整的文件(因为自上次迁移以来我没有做出任何更改,但现在已经被删除)。 是否有任何Disab...
有人知道我如何将 SQL Azure 数据库复制到我的开发机器吗?我希望停止支付云端开发数据库的费用,但这是获取生产数据的最佳方式。我将生产数据库复制到新的开发数据库,但我希望本地有同样的数据库。 有任何建议吗?
我目前在云实例上运行着一个redis服务器,我想将这个redis服务器迁移到一个新的云实例,并将该实例用作我的新redis服务器。如果是MySQL,我会从旧服务器导出数据库并将其导入到新服务器。那么,对于redis我应该怎么做呢? 注:我不想设置复制。我要完全迁移redis服务器到新实例。
我现在正在编写一项迁移,使表中特定列变为可为空。当然,对于下降函数,我希望再次将这些列设置为不可为空。我查看了模式构建器文档,但没有找到实现此目的的方法。
当我在我的Django项目中运行python manage.py migrate命令时,我会收到以下错误:Traceback (most recent call last): File "manage.py", line 22, in <module> execute_from_c...
我使用的是Mac OS Yosemite操作系统和Laravel 5.0。在我的本地环境中,运行php artisan migrate时,我一直收到以下错误信息:Access denied for user 'homestead'@'localhost' (using password: YE...
我离项目上线越来越近了。在项目上线后,我的大计划就是要改变数据库结构 -- 在现有表中增加新列,创建新表,并建立现有和新模型之间的新关联。 目前我只有测试数据,因此还没有涉及到Sequelize迁移。我每次更改数据库时都不介意清除测试数据,所以启动应用程序时我会运行sync force: t...
我在Rails应用程序中有一个表,其(在schema.rb中)看起来如下: create_table "users", :force => true do |t| t.string "name", :null=>false t.string "address", :n...